Enoch Dogolea


Enoch Dogolea was a Liberian politician. He was Charles [Taylor (Liberian politician)|Charles Taylor's] deputy for most of the First [Liberian Civil War] and then, following Taylor's election as president, served as the country's 27th vice president from 1997 until his death in 2000. He died after falling into a coma in Abidjan, Côte d'Ivoire, where he had been taken a week before due to illness, according to the government. Taylor ordered an autopsy to counter rumors that Dogolea was killed.
